Design pattern

  • Adapter : Using data / external applications : métromobilités & OSMand data
  • Memento : Restoration of the application if we remove the plugin
  • Observer : To change its state, the map must be informed of the change of traffic data
  • MVC : model view controller architecture to separate the representation of the map and data
